Plain-English summary
(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ary of that version is repeated here.)
Expresses the sense of Congress that the United States should:
- work with Iraq and the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) to ensure that all residents of Camp Liberty (located in Iraq) are safely and expeditiously resettled in Albania;
- work with Iraq, Albania, and the UNHCR to prevent Iran from intervening in the resettlement process;
- urge Iraq to protect residents during the resettlement process, including by ensuring that security personnel are vetted to determine that they are not affiliated with the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ps' Qods Force;
- urge Iraq to ensure access to food, clean water, medical assistance, and energy needs;
- work with Iraq to facilitate the sale of residents' property and assets;
- work with Iraq and the UNHCR to ensure that residents may exercise full control of all personal assets; and
- urge Albania and the UNHCR to ensure the continued recognition of the resettled residents as "persons of concern" entitled to international protections.
